Estimated Price Range
$1,200 - $2,800 (Smaller scope)
$3,500 - $7,000 (Larger scope)
| Project Type | Typical Range |
|---|---|
| Replacing a section of plumbing | $1,200 - $2,800 |
| Installing new bathroom fixtures | $2,000 - $5,000 |
| Full kitchen plumbing upgrade | $4,500 - $8,500 |
| Water heater replacement | $1,200 - $3,000 |
| Drain line repair | $2,000 - $6,000 |
| Emergency leak repair | $500 - $2,000 |
Factors Affecting Cost
Plumbing line installation projects in Renton, WA, vary based on the scope and complexity of the work. Understanding typical considerations can help in planning and comparing options for new or replacement plumbing lines in residential or commercial properties.
- Materials: Common materials include copper, PEX, and PVC, selected based on durability, cost, and project requirements.
- Size and Scope: Projects can range from small repairs to extensive new installations, often involving main lines or branch lines.
- Labor Complexity: Installation difficulty depends on existing infrastructure, accessibility, and the complexity of the piping layout.
- Permitting: Local permits may be required for new installations or significant modifications, following Renton building codes.
- Extras: Additional considerations can include trenching, pipe insulation, pressure testing, and system flushing.
Project Size & Complexity
| Scope/Size | Typical Range |
|---|---|
| Residential Water Line (1/2" - 1") | $1,000 - $3,000 |
| Drainage Line (3" - 4") | $2,500 - $6,000 |
| Gas Line (1/2" - 1") | $1,200 - $3,500 |
| Large Commercial Lines (6" and up) | $10,000 - $50,000+ |
Project costs for plumbing line installation in Renton, WA, can vary based on line size, complexity, and property specifics.
